Supporting Claims with Data: Quality, Standards, and Safety

Customers can’t gamble with ingredient quality, especially in sectors governed by world-recognized safety and purity standards. Most reputable Sorbitan Monolaurate brands publish detailed specifications. For foods or medicines, specifications cover purity levels, acid values, moisture content, and HLB values (the critical balance for emulsification). The model selected for a child’s cough syrup won’t always work in a high-temperature frying application. Polyethylene Glycol Sorbitan Monolaurate models often meet strict specifications for use in injections and parenteral nutrition. Suppliers must certify every batch, and traceability offers peace of mind all the way from the plant to the production line.

Challenges in Sourcing and Evaluation

The surge in natural and plant-based trends adds new questions about Sorbitan Monolaurate sources and certifications. Many brands pivot to non-GMO and sustainable palm oil origins to answer clean-label demands. A growing number of companies ask about kosher and halal status before committing to supply contracts. In my years in product development, I’ve seen well-known brands invest heavily in certifications, building trust with buyers and regulators. Choosing the right model isn’t just about chemistry—it’s about meeting retail, distribution, and consumer safety standards worldwide.
